What are the key skills and qualifications needed to thrive as a CNC machining engineer?

To thrive as a CNC Machining Engineer, you need expertise in machining processes, CAD/CAM software, materials science, and a relevant engineering degree. Familiarity with CNC programming languages (such as G-code), experience with CNC machinery, and certifications like NIMS or Six Sigma are highly valuable. Analytical thinking, problem-solving ability, and strong attention to detail are essential soft skills that set candidates apart. These skills and qualifications are crucial for ensuring efficient, precise, and high-quality manufacturing in a competitive industrial environment.

What are some common challenges CNC machining engineers face when working with new materials or complex part designs?

CNC Machining Engineers often encounter challenges such as optimizing machining parameters for unfamiliar materials, which can require extensive testing to prevent tool wear or poor surface finishes. Complex part geometries may necessitate advanced fixture design and creative programming strategies to ensure precision and manufacturability. Collaboration with design engineers is also crucial to address potential manufacturability issues early on and to suggest design modifications that improve production efficiency without compromising quality.

What is a CNC machining engineer?

CNC Machining Engineers are professionals who design, develop, and oversee the manufacturing processes involving Computer Numerical Control (CNC) machines. They program, set up, and optimize CNC equipment to produce precision parts and components, ensuring quality and efficiency. Their role often includes working with CAD/CAM software, troubleshooting machining issues, and collaborating with design and production teams. CNC Machining Engineers are essential in industries such as automotive, aerospace, and manufacturing, where precision engineering is critical.

What is the difference between Cnc Machining Engineer vs Cnc Programmer?

AspectCnc Machining EngineerCnc Programmer
CredentialsTypically requires a degree in engineering or manufacturing technology, with certifications in CNC machiningOften requires technical training or certification in CNC programming, with some engineering background
Work EnvironmentDesigns machining processes, oversees production, and ensures quality in manufacturing settingsDevelops and writes CNC code, tests programs, and troubleshoots machine operations
Industry UsageUsed across manufacturing, aerospace, automotive, and industrial sectorsPrimarily found in manufacturing and machine shops

While both roles involve CNC technology, Cnc Machining Engineers focus on process design and optimization, whereas Cnc Programmers specialize in creating and testing CNC code to operate machines efficiently.

Role Summary
The CNC Machinist / Programmer is responsible for creating, managing, and optimizing CNC programs using Mastercam for mainly 3-axis milling with occasional 5-axis milling. This role requires an adequate programming background to analyze engineering data and develop tooling strategies that support the broader production team. The CNC Machinist / Programmer sets up and operates milling machines to machine aluminum and trim composite parts, interprets blueprints and engineering specifications, and monitors quality to ensure all work meets customer tolerances and company standards. Candidates with additional experience programming and operating a gantry-style CMM for dimensional inspection are not required but would be a plus. This role would also be responsible for creating setup documentation when requested by supervisor
Duties & Responsibilities
  • Create, modify, and store original CNC programs using Mastercam for 3-axis milling machines
  • Analyze drawings and design data to determine appropriate tooling, work holding, machine speeds, and feed rates
  • Verify and simulate CNC programs against CAD models to ensure accuracy prior to running
  • Troubleshoot and resolve program and process issues, coordinating with supervisor and other functional areas.
  • Plan, design, and produce work holding and job-specific fixtures as required
  • Assist operators and machinists with program processes and provide in-process production support when requested by supervisor
  • Ensure parts and tools are loaded correctly and quality is consistently maintained throughout each assignment
  • Change and adjust cutters as required to meet quality and tolerance requirements; ensure machinery and tools are properly maintained
  • Ensure accurate documentation is entered on Manufacturing Orders, including correct quantities and specification recording
  • Focus on continuous improvement through increased throughput and reduced changeover time
  • Stay current with new versions of Mastercam and related programming software
  • When required, program and operate the company's gantry CMM to perform dimensional inspections and generate inspection reports
  • Produce setup documentation, tooling documentation, and shop-aided drafting prints to support operators and machinists when requested by management
  • Perform other duties as assigned
